Abstract

Nowadays, information security has become a big challenge for the world due to the rapid growth of Internet users day after day. Unauthorized access to confidential data can have serious implications such as financial loss, etc. One of the best techniques for secure communication is secret writing. Hiding data is very important nowadays as data travels over multiple insecure networks. To avoid this problem, encryption is used that hides data, but in some cases encryption cannot provide full security because the message is still available for encryption analysis. Encryption focuses on making the message unreadable to any unauthorized person who might intercept it. On the other hand, hiding information is a means of hiding the existence of a message to allow secure communication in a completely undetectable manner. Hide information and encryption are two different ways to hide data. In this paper the researcher suggests how to hide the message using the least significant bit algorithm inside an image and encrypt it in a new way, by modifying the DES algorithm, the researcher generated subkeys from the DES algorithm and used them to specify the masking mechanism in the digital image.
